PROJECT OLE, founded in 1998, is a small nonprofit in the Education sector that reported $119K in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ue decreased 12% compared to the prior year. Expenses of $162K exceeded revenue, resulting in a 36% operating deficit.

Mission

Project OLE seeks to build strong minds, strong hearts, strong individuals and strong community by supporting and enhancing the learning experience; academic achievement; and physical,environmental and art education of San Francisco Community School students and families, and youth in the neighboring community.
